Walt's Journey with 50 First Dates (2004)
Walt: The last movie I watched was 50 First Dates (2004). It was a memorable experience for me, but not for the typical movie goer. My experience was unique given my personal circumstances. A mental illness had made me claustrophobic around people, forcing me to skip going to the movies in public for a long time. The movie's themes resonated with me, as it dealt with a character who had selective memory loss, much like I had selective interactions with people due to my condition.
The film's storyline and intimate setting provided a comfort that I would not typically find in a bustling theater. It was a pivotal moment for me, breaking the cycle of my isolation and returning to the experience of watching a film in a social environment. The movie not only entertained me but also reminded me that there are moments of joy and connection in our lives, even with our unique challenges.
Seungki's Romance with Parasite and a Special Appearance
Seungki: If a movie is a big hit in Korea, the director and actors often show up to thank the audience. I took advantage of one such opportunity to see the movie Parasite. Not only was the movie incredibly well-received, but it also held a special place in my heart because I fell in love with one of the actors. One of the standout aspects of this film was its nuanced portrayal of class struggle and power dynamics. What made it even more special for me was the fact that I paid twice the original ticket price to sit in row 1 and get a closer look at the actor I admired so much.
The director's brilliance and the actors' performances were nothing short of impressive, and watching the movie once was not enough. It was worth seeing it a second time to fully appreciate the depth of the storytelling and the complexity of the characters. I now find myself eager to watch it again, whether it's because of the incredible performances or the sheer brilliance of the screenplay.
